On Tuesday 15 November 2022 HPG was pleased to be part of a ceremony to plant a new Lone Pine tree at Middle Head. The ceremony was held in conjunction with Mosman sub-Branch RSL and the Harbour Trust in the presence of the Governor of New South Wales, Her Excellency the Honourable Margaret Beazley AC KC.

Twenty-five years ago, the NSW Premier Bob Carr, a staunch environmentalist, announced that the NSW Government would not allow residential or commercial development of the precious open spaces on Middle Head and Georges Heights.
